DUBAI, 6th May, 2026 (WAM) — Oraseya Capital, the investment arm of the Dubai Integrated Economic Zones Authority (DIEZ), has been ranked the most active investor in the United Arab Emirates by number of deals for the second consecutive year, according to the 2025 Most Active Investors in MEA, Africa and SEA report issued by MAGNiTT. The firm also secured a Top Three ranking across the MENA region, reinforcing its role in advancing the UAE’s innovation-driven economic agenda and strengthening the regional venture capital ecosystem. ABU DHABI, 6th May, 2026 (WAM) — IHC, a global investment company focused on building dynamic value networks, today announced its financial results for the first quarter of 2026. The Group reported Revenue of AED31.4 billion, up 33.2% year-on-year, and Profit After Tax of AED8.2 billion, an increase of 98.5%, driven by strong operating performance, investment income, and disciplined execution across the portfolio. In Q1 2026, IHC maintained strong momentum across its diversified portfolio, translating growth into enhanced profitability and reinforcing its position as an active investor-operator. ABU DHABI, 6th May, 2026 (WAM) — The UAE Cybersecurity Council (CSC) and Rilian have announced a strategic collaboration aimed at enhancing cybersecurity resilience across Operational Technology (OT) environments within critical infrastructure and industrial sectors in the Emirates. The collaboration aligns with national efforts to strengthen the security of industrial control systems and other OT environments, with a focus on improving visibility, enhancing threat detection, and supporting the protection of critical assets across different sectors.
